Determine the mass of the salt obtained by the interaction of calcium oxide, weighing 63 grams, with 10% nitric acid solution.

Given:
m (HNO3) = 63 g
w (HNO3) = 10% = 0.1
To find:
m (Ca (NO3) 2)
Decision:
CaO + 2HNO3 = Ca (NO3) 2 + H2O
m in-va (HNO3) = m solution * w = 63 g * 0.1 = 6.3 g
n (HNO3) = m / M = 6.3 g / 63 g / mol = 0.1 mol
n (HNO3): n (Ca (NO3) 2) = 2: 1
n (Ca (NO3) 2) = 0.05 mol
m (Ca (NO3) 2) = n * M = 0.05 mol * 164 g / mol = 8.2 g
Answer: 8.2 g
